Supporting the Most Vulnerable
The work of the Naqis and their staff of caregivers is never ending and full of new challenges and opportunities for growth. When a family calls in to their office, Ali and Alta are both involved in the intake process. “We are introduced to families in their most vulnerable time. That’s why we value them coming to us and allowing us to provide that service—because it’s hard. It’s hard to find resources,” said Alta.
Once they’ve assessed the caller’s situation, they schedule an in-home consultation, which can take as long as needed based on the client. “It allows us to meet the family, and it also feeds into the briefing with the caregiver. Personalities are a big factor. It allows us to make the process smoother and allows the first shift to go really well,” said Alta.
At Your Side Home Care is a franchise of ComForCare, a national senior care organization. With that, the Naqis have the support and knowledge provided by their system.
They offer a variety of non-medical services that include light housekeeping, transportation, meal planning and preparation, family respite, grooming, bathing, ambulation, companionship, and more. Once they have determined the client’s personality and care needs, they begin the work of finding the perfect caregiver.
These caregivers have been interviewed in person by the Naqis, undergoing national background checks, drug tests, and reference checks. They have also completed orientation and training. “We do a deep dive into who they are and where they’re coming from,” said Ali. The Naqis utilize their own extensive staffing abilities and technology to input their client’s characteristics and pair them with a caregiver that can provide the best companionship and care. Once the match is made with the caregiver and client, they work to build in situational goals and activities for their clients.
Providing Specialized Care
One of the most difficult situations a family may encounter with a loved one is dementia or Alzheimer’s diagnosis. At Your Side Home Care specializes in memory care (in partnership with the Alzheimer’s Association). Members of their staff that care for those suffering with memory loss are specially trained.
The business is participating in a pilot program within Medicare known as GUIDE. The GUIDE model provides support and resources to individuals with dementia and their caregivers. While there are several qualification requirements, it’s a helpful program for those eligible.
In addition, they provide specialized services to veterans. Ali is a part of the local VFW and is honored to provide care for those who have served. “We have a contract with the VA that allows us to provide in-home services for home health aides. If there are veterans out there who are looking for services, they can talk to their social worker at the VA,” said Ali.
To provide the best quality service possible, they provide a blended approach with technology. “We’re always trying to incorporate new technology and stay up to date with developments in care giving,” said Alta. They utilize in-home devices that can detect falls by sound. This helps lower costs while enabling rapid response to falls, which pose significant risks to older adults.
Unfortunately, individuals are sometimes afraid to ask for help because of the potential cost of needed services. However, Alta and Ali work hard to find resources for those with in-home care needs. “Our goal is always to provide resources,” said Ali. “When someone calls us, we have a checklist that we go down based on pay sources…and the last thing we have on there is self-funded, not the first thing.”
